In general, Apple wants to avoid having your data and make it easier for you to stop sharing it with others.īut this issue where Siri recordings are saved on it servers - albeit anonymized - has revealed a new problem, one that Apple is going to need to do a better job of handling as it shifts more and more of its businesses to services. It’s ironic because Apple has a much better set of default technologies and policies when it comes to user data. I asked and haven’t received a clear answer.įor all of Apple’s well-earned reputation for protecting privacy, sometimes the actual controls it provides to users to handle their data settings are weak, opaque, or nonexistent. Apple didn’t specify whether or not it was actually ceasing whether those recordings still take place at all. Last night, Apple joined Google in ceasing its program of having human graders listen to user voice commands recorded by its voice assistant.
